WISHNI - Statistics, enforcement and prosecutions in the waste and recycling sector

Below you will find health and safety statistics, enforcements and prosecutions within the Waste and Recycling sector.

Health and safety statistics (Waste and Recycling sector)

2019

In 2019 there were approximately 5730 employees within the sector.

A total of 44 RIDDORs were recieved in relation to the industry and a breakdown of these statistics are provided in the following table.

Improvement Notices, Prohibition Notices and Prosecutions are also provided from 2015 to 2020.

Number of RIDDORs received and a breakdown of the cause
Slips, trips and falls 20
Struck by something / crush injury 17 (including one fatality)
Burns 3
Cuts sustained 2
Manual handling 1
Fire 1

 

 

 

 

 

2015
Improvement notices 6
Prohibition Notices 5
Prosecutions 1
2016
Improvement notices 18
Prohibition Notices 6
Prosecutions 0
2017
Improvement notices 10
Prohibition Notices 2
Prosecutions 1
2018
Improvement notices 15
Prohibition Notices 7
Prosecutions 2
2019
Improvement notices 19
Prohibition Notices 4
Prosecutions 4
2020 (to date)
Improvement notices 4
Prohibition Notices 7
Prosecutions 1
